Glenys
How to Pronounce Glenys
Pronounced GLEN-is /ˈɡlɛn.ɪs/Medium
Meaning: Glenys is a Welsh girl's name derived from glan, meaning 'pure,' 'clean,' or 'holy,' given a feminine Welsh form. It belongs to the same family as Glenice and Glenda and was carried to America by Welsh families.Medium

History & Origin
Glenys is a Welsh girl's name from glan, 'pure, clean, holy,' sister to names like Glenice and Glenda. It appears in United States records from around 1911, carried largely by Welsh immigrant families. It was never common, given to only a couple dozen girls a year at its mid-1920s high.
A woman named Glenys from that time would be a great-grandmother today. The name stays recognizably Welsh and enjoyed more use in Britain than in America; in the United States it has remained a quiet heritage name rather than a mainstream revival.
